FLOWERY BRANCH, Ga. — The Atlanta Falcons have decided to sit nickel cornerback Billy Bowman Jr. out for their Monday Night Football game against the Buffalo Bills. His absence will be felt on the field.
Dee Alford is expected to step in for Bowman. He has been filling in for A.J. Terrell, who has missed the last two games due to a hamstring issue. Good news for Atlanta fans: Terrell will return this week after not being listed on the injury report.
Bowman showed up on the injury report late last week with knee and hamstring troubles. Initially, he was marked as questionable. The report also noted that wide receiver Darnell Mooney would not play due to his own hamstring injury.
Interestingly, the Falcons opted to keep another receiver, Ray-Ray McCloud, inactive despite him being healthy. This decision surprised many fans since he wasn’t dealing with any injuries.
With Mooney and McCloud out, the Falcons will likely turn to Casey Washington, KhaDarel Hodge, and possibly kick returner Jamal Agnew. They also elevated wide receiver Deven Thompkins from the practice squad, adding some fresh legs to the roster.
For Week 6 against the Bills, the Falcons have announced their full list of inactives, which includes:
- Billy Bowman Jr. (Nickel)
- Darnell Mooney (Wide Receiver)
- Ray-Ray McCloud (Wide Receiver)
